多时期图像集合在实际应用中普遍存在:城市重扫用于地图制作,工地定期回访以跟踪进度,自然区域持续监测环境变化。这类数据构成多时期场景,其几何与外观随时间演变。当前重建方法依赖不兼容假设:静态方法强制单一几何结构,动态方法假设平滑运动,二者在长期、非连续变化下均失效。为此,我们提出ChronoGS,一种时序调制高斯表示,可在统一锚定框架内重建所有时期。该方法可有效分离稳定与演化成分,实现多时期场景的时间一致重建。为推动相关研究,我们发布ChronoScene数据集,涵盖真实与合成多时期场景,捕捉几何与外观变化。实验表明,ChronoGS在重建质量与时间一致性方面持续优于基线。代码与数据集已公开于https://github.com/ZhongtaoWang/ChronoGS。

Multi-period image collections are common in real-world applications. Cities are re-scanned for mapping, construction sites are revisited for progress tracking, and natural regions are monitored for environmental change. Such data form multi-period scenes, where geometry and appearance evolve. Reconstructing such scenes is an important yet underexplored problem. Existing pipelines rely on incompatible assumptions: static and in-the-wild methods enforce a single geometry, while dynamic ones assume smooth motion, both failing under long-term, discontinuous changes. To solve this problem, we introduce ChronoGS, a temporally modulated Gaussian representation that reconstructs all periods within a unified anchor scaffold. It's also designed to disentangle stable and evolving components, achieving temporally consistent reconstruction of multi-period scenes. To catalyze relevant research, we release ChronoScene dataset, a benchmark of real and synthetic multi-period scenes, capturing geometric and appearance variation. Experiments demonstrate that ChronoGS consistently outperforms baselines in reconstruction quality and temporal consistency. Our code and the ChronoScene dataset are publicly available at https://github.com/ZhongtaoWang/ChronoGS.
